Vt. Stat. Ann. tit. 17, § 2663

Certificate of vote

Whenever an act of the General Assembly by its provisions takes effect only when accepted by vote of a municipality, the clerk of the municipality shall certify within 10 days to the Secretary of State the result of such vote.

Added 1977, No. 269 (Adj. Sess.), § 1.
